Are you saying you weren't already aware of this being George's favorite version?

In 1972, Harrison told music journalist Mike Hennessey that the Robinson and Cocker versions were among his favourites. In later interviews, he said that the best cover version was a recording by James Brown, in which the singer declares "I got to believe in something!" over the main riff. Harrison commented that the recording was relatively obscure in Brown's catalogue: "It was one of his B-sides. I have it on my jukebox at home. It's absolutely brilliant."

I don't like the Brown version that much either. Wonder what it is that GH saw in it to proclaim it "absolutely brilliant."

George had said that when he wrote the song he wrote it as if Ray Charles was singing it, but he ended up not liking Ray's version much. It is very sappy with all of the fucking violins.

George wasn't always a great judge of music. He told the Rockline audience that they should be listening to Dylan's stuff -- which was horrible at that time. And he said that his best guitar solo was the one he did for Belinda Carlisle.

I suspect Harrison was tired of talking about the Beatles and eager to downplay their importance.
